No themes are shown when I recompile Gtk

Leave a Comment

I recompiled Gtk (I wanted to make a minor change to fix something that annoyed me), and I wanted to install it at /usr/local, so I didn't specify any prefix, I just used

./configure make sudo make install 

When I do this, however, only a few themes are shown in lxappearance, and some of them don't work. There should be 20-30 themes if the standard lib at /usr is used.

How can I fix that? I assume maybe I need to compile some other package as well, since the Gtk lib would be looking at /usr/local for modules and themes and such.

I'm on Ubuntu Xenial 16.04.
